Negri, 19 & 29, is a low-accuracy 5-limit temperament that splits 4/3 into four sharp 16/15's. It enables the following comma loop progression (19edo notation):
F C F A A C E (F -> A: 5/4 up) E B E G# (A -> E: 4/3 down) G# B D# (E -> G#: 5/4 up) D# A# D# Fx (G# -> D#: 4/3 down) Fx A# Cx = Gb Bbb Db (D# -> Fx: 5/4 up) Db Ab Db F (Gb -> Db: 4/3 down) F C F A (Db -> F: 5/4 up)
Extensions
Negri has an endoparticular extension to 2.3.5.7.13 via tempering out 49/48 and 676/675. It also has a weak 7-limit extension Semibuzzard which tempers out the Buzzard comma instead.
List of patent vals
The following patent vals support 5-limit Negri, not including vals contorted in the 5-limit.
| Edo | Generator | Fifth |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| 0 | 1200.000 |
| 10 | 120 | 720.000 |
| 29 | 124.13793103448276 | 703.448 |
| 48 | 125 | 700.000 |
| 19 | 126.3157894736842 | 694.737 |
| 47 | 127.65957446808511 | 689.362 |
| 28 | 128.57142857142858 | 685.714 |
| 9 | 133.33333333333334 | 666.667 |
